Output ab2587e249e82124381e4b8d1f33da9de9ec998023f430cf43a61a17b3bc8d62:17

value
46507990
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4217c2ae0f8a39301b39e2367a78e44cc296cc93 OP_EQUAL
address
37iUz7PAEm5zQxjHruHTM1aQXynCJ4wYHy
transaction
ab2587e249e82124381e4b8d1f33da9de9ec998023f430cf43a61a17b3bc8d62
spent
true